do you know where I would find this information? Is it something I should contact nationals about, or our chapter exec board? There is nothing about it in our chapter bylaws, just a short paragraph on deactivating with nothing mentioning "emergency alum status" or anything like that.

I would feel bad about deactivating completely, maybe not next year but after i graduate. I don't want to give up my pin! At the same time the "greek scene" doesn't interest me very much anymore, esp since most of my closest friends aren't greek (except the few girls in my chapter I am very close to).. and its soooo expensive.

this is such a hard choice

I hate to say it, but I hardly consider "not being interested in the greek scene anymore" a valid reason to go on emergency alum status.

Joining a GLO, whether it's NPC, IFC, NPHC, local, whatever shouldn't be treated like a club that you can choose to come and go as you please because something doesn't interest you now, but you might like being an alum later.

If you don't want to spend the money, and you don't feel it's "worth it" just deactivate and open up the slot for your chapter to find someone who really is.

I find it hard to believe that in a chapter of 100+ women you can't find anyone there who is interested in things that you are that have nothing to do with the "binge drinking scene".

And for $1000+ per semester, I would assume, or at least HOPE that your chapter has more than a couple activities per year. Or was that you only chose to attend a couple of events per year? If it's that your chapter only holds a couple events per year, you might want to have a talk with your exec board to see where all the chapter's dues go to.
